About Alex


Alex Tinker is the Director of Civic Engagement for Focus the Nation, an organization that provides a platform for young people to engage their elected leaders on climate and energy issues. Before coming to Focus the Nation national organizer in 2007, Alex was a field manager for Working America/AFL-CIO where he worked to pass the Healthy Kids Plan and Employee Free Choice Act. His career as an activist dates back to canvassing against anti-gay Ballot Measure Nine in 1992 and he has been involved in peace and social justice work with the Religious Society of Friends (Quakers) his whole life. Alex holds a B.S. in Political Science and Economics from the University of Oregon.
